On 4/8/25 7:25 PM, Li Ming wrote:
> CXL subsystem supports userspace to configure features via fwctl
> interface, it will configure features by using Set Feature command.
> Whatever Set Feature succeeds or fails, CXL driver always needs to
> return a structure fwctl_rpc_cxl_out to caller, and returned size is
> updated in a out_len parameter. The out_len should be updated not only
> when the set feature succeeds, but also when the set feature fails.
